Paris 2024. Surfing will have a new judges tower with less environmental impact

The Government of Brazil decided to build a “reduced and less impactful version” of the new judges’ tower for the Paris 2024 Olympic Games, the International Surfing Federation (ISA) announced this Friday.

The decision came after territorial authorities suspended tests for the construction of the tower in Teahupo’o, following an incident with a barge that damaged a coral reef at the site where the Paris 2024 surfing competitions will take place.

“In the coming days, marine studies of the site and a construction test will be carried out,” said ISA, in a statement, reaffirming that “it will continue to defend an environmentally sustainable solution” for the replacement of the old tower, which does not meet the necessary requirements. .

The next edition of the Olympic Games will take place between July 26 and August 11, 2024.
